The Clinical Course and Echocardiographic Findings of Long-Term Angiotensin converting Enzyme Inhibitor Therapy in The Patients with Severe Chronic congestive Heart Failure

Abstract
Background:
@EN Congestive heart failure is a serious and growing clinical problem. Diuretics and digitalis glycosides remain the traditional regiments of therapy in patients with congestive heart failure, however, angiotensin converting enzyme(ACE)
inhibitors
have
been added as an important treatment option. Perindopril, a new second generation ACE inhibitor, was added to the patients with severe chronic congestive heart failure who were unresponsive to diuretics and digitalis glycosides to evaluate the
clinical
and echocardiographic findings.
@ES Method:
@EN The changes of clinical symptoms and signs, echocardiographic findings serum biochemical examination. ECG, chest X-ray and side effects were evaluated before and 6 months after addition of 2-4mg perindopril in the patients with severe chronic
congestive heart failure who were unresponsive to diuretics and digitalis glycosides. A total of 63 patients with a man age 57.4¡¾8.7 years. CHF of New York Heart Association(NYHA) more than class III and below 30% of ejection fraction were
included
after treatment with diuretics and digitalis glycosides more than 3 years.
@ES Results:
@EN 1) The clinical symptoms of dyspnea. Hepatomegaly and pitting edema were significantly improved after the addition of perindopril.
2) The cardiomegaly, lung congestion on chest X-ray, elevated level of serum blood urea nitrogen, aspartate aminotransferase and alanine aminotransferase were significantly improved after the addition of perindopril
3) In echocardiographic findings, the left ventricular end systolic dimension (55.5¡¾4.8¡æ47.6¡¾4.7mm), the left ventricular end systolic volume (140.4¡¾28.7¡æ82.4¡¾6.4ml), interventricular septal thickness (13.8¡¾3.2¡æ11.6¡¾1.7mm), frectional
shortening (18.5¡¾3.4¡¾25.7¡æ3.4%) and ejection fraction(25.1¡¾3.8¡¾38.1¡æ3.2%) were significantly changed.
4) The side effects were 11 cases of dry cough, 6 headache, 4 hypotension, etc.
@ES Conclusion:
@ES Perindopril had been shown to shown to be an extremely useful agent in the management of the patients with severe chronic heart failure who were unresponsive to diuretics and digitalis glycosides.
